### Changelog — 2.14.1: Resolver setting renamed

For new team members: the Burrowlink gateway occasionally failed DNS lookups against the internal resolver, and debugging was confusing because the retry knob was named `DNS_TRIES` in some services and `RESOLVE_ATTEMPTS` in others. As of this release, it is uniformly `BURROWLINK_DNS_RETRIES` (default 3, with jittered backoff). Old names are still read but log a deprecation warning. The resolver also now requires authentication, and the env file sets its access token on the following line.

env line for fajop-taguf: VAULT_KEY20=82a8caa7b14c704c3638

Onboarding: Parcelhop webhook review notes

Hi, reviewer! Quick context before you dig into the tracking-webhook PRs. Parcelhop fires a webhook on every scan event; consumers must handle duplicates since carriers love to double-report. Payloads are signed, and signatures rotate monthly — the verifier fetches the active key from our internal vault. For local testing you'll need to unseal the dev vault once per machine; when the CLI prompts you, enter the recovery passphrase below.

strongbox words: ulamir-ulaix

Onboarding: Incremental rebuilds on Fernpress

Welcome to the security review rotation! Fernpress only rebuilds pages whose content hashes changed, so most deploys touch a handful of files — handy for diffing what actually shipped. Keep an eye on the rebuild manifest in the Thistlecairn bucket; tampering there could sneak stale pages past review. You'll need access to the sealed manifest signer, and it unlocks with the recovery passphrase given below.

unlock words, tajep-baguf: sordor-zorael-aldiel-ulaix-framir

### Runbook: InkMill Markdown Pipeline — Renderer Stall

If rendered previews stop updating, first check the InkMill worker queue depth; a stall above five minutes means the sanitizer stage is wedged. Drain the queue with `inkmill drain --safe`, then restart workers one at a time to preserve cache warmth. Record the restart in the incident log, and include the build token printed below.

trace token, bawig-yageg: htk6_3563df